AccueilDernières imagesRechercherS'enregistrerConnexion

Forum de graphisme, codage et game design proposant des tutoriels, astuces, libres services et commandes dans les domaines de l'infographie amateur, de l'intégration web (HTML et CSS essentiellement) ainsi que dans la conception de RPG sur forum.

Le deal à ne pas rater :
SSD interne Crucial BX500 2,5″ SATA – 500 Go à 29,99€
29.99 €
Voir le deal

    Comment passer d'une fiche pub en i-frame à du html "normal" ?

    Murania
    Murania
    FémininAge : 27Messages : 85

    Sam 21 Fév 2015 - 17:55

    Bonjour =)

    Je tiens avant tout à m'excuser si je ne suis pas au bon endroit pour poster ^.^'
    Mais comme l'indique le titre voilà ma question :
    Comment passer de l'i-frame à une fiche pub où on doit poster le code entièrement dans un post ?
    Car je suis intéressée par la fiche de Klash ( https://www.never-utopia.com/t39038-fiche-de-pub-i-frame ) mais je voudrais l'avoir en html normal. Ce que je veux dire c'est par exemple les fiches pub qu'on poste sur les forum de pub où on doit forcément créer un nouveau message pour pouvoir changer les stats... (j'espère que c'est clair Embarassed )

    Merci d'avance pour votre réponse <3


    Dernière édition par Murania le Sam 21 Mar 2015 - 20:43, édité 1 fois
    Murania
    Murania
    FémininAge : 27Messages : 85

    Ven 27 Fév 2015 - 20:15

    Petit up =)



    Comment passer d'une fiche pub en i-frame à du html "normal" ? AlNpDComment passer d'une fiche pub en i-frame à du html "normal" ? Uvygk
    'Christa
    'Christa
    FémininAge : 39Messages : 193

    Mar 3 Mar 2015 - 11:30

    Bonjour :)

    En théorie (vive la théorie) la seule chose que tu as à faire pour avoir la fiche sans l'iframe, c'est simplement de récupérer le code de la page HTML que Klash demande de créer.

    En pratique, c'est malheureusement plus compliqué XD Une fiche de publicité, si elle est suffisament bien faite, est constituée d'une partie styles CSS, et d'une partie HTML. Si elle est hébergée sur ton forum, c'est pratique parce que tu peux mettre le CSS directement dans son code sans trop bafouer les conventions du codage HTML. Par contre, ici, il va falloir tricher un peu !

    En premier lieu, tu vas devoir récupérer d'une part le CSS, et d'autre part le HTML.

    On va commencer par le CSS. Sur la fiche qui t'intéresse, tu constateras qu'il y a toute une partie entre balises de style :
    Code:
    <style type="text/css">

    (Un tas de code ici)

    </style>
    Prends le tas de code et mets le à part, dans un fichier texte par exemple, tu en auras besoin pour l'éditer (changer les couleurs, etc).

    Le code HTML "seul" de la fiche, c'est tout ce qu'il y a entre les balises <body> et </body>.

    Là encore, récupère tout ça et met ça dans un fichier texte séparé du CSS. Personnellement, je te conseillerais d'aller sur le site Codepen et de cliquer sur "new pen" pour y faire tes réglages divers et variés. Tu verras qu'il y a une boite pour le HTML, une pour le CSS (et une autre pour le Javascript, mais on s'en fiche). Ça te permettra de mettre tout ça en forme relativement facilement (tout dépend de ton niveau de codage).

    Une fois que tu es contente de ton travail, sauvegarde tout ça dans des fichiers texte sur ton ordi (on n'est jamais à l'abri d'une mauvaise manipulation)

    Pour le CSS, tu vas être obligée de le minifier, parce que la dernière fois que j'ai testé (ça fait longtemps, certes), Forumactif veut bien qu'on mettre du style dans le corps des messages, mais à condition de ne pas mettre un seul saut de ligne. Il y a des sites qui proposent un script pour ça, tiens par exemple mon premier résultat de recherche : http://cssminifier.com/ (on colle le CSS dans la première boite, on clique sur "Minify" et on récupère le CSS compressé dans la seconde boite XD)

    A partir de maintenant, tu pourras l'insérer dans un message forumactif sous cette forme :
    Code:
    <style type="text/css">(ton CSS compressé)</style>
    Par contre attention ! Il suffit que certaines propriétés CSS de cette fiche soient déjà définies par le forum sur lequel tu postes pour qu'il y ait des soucis (par exemple il y a de grandes chances pour que la classe .titre soit déjà utilisée sur un forum).

    Ensuite, le HTML, c'est la partie la plus pénible. Ou la plus simple. Si tu veux faire simple, tu peux juste compresser le HTML comme tu l'as fait pour ton CSS, avec un des nombreux outils disponibles en ligne comme celui-ci. Moi j'aime bien faire compliqué et je commente chaque saut de ligne, pour garder le code à peu près lisible et donc plus facilement éditable.

    "Mais qu'est-ce que tu racontes 'Christa je ne comprends rien à ton charabia ?"

    Prennons un bout de code au hasard :
    Code:
      <tr>
        <td><div class="header"></div><div class= titre-forum> Ton Forum </div></td>
      </tr>
    Il y a ici deux sauts de ligne, un après le <tr> et un après le </td>. Il est généralement plus facile de repérer une ligne de tableau quand on garde ce genre de saut de ligne, et les indentations également, du coup, je vais commenter (en HTML) ces sauts de ligne, comme ça :
    Code:
      <tr><!--
        --><td><div class="header"></div><div class= titre-forum> Ton Forum </div></td><!--
      --></tr>
    En effet, en HTML, tout ce qui est entre <!-- et --> n'est pas interprété.

    Je dis que c'est compliqué parce que c'est pénible à faire :/

    En tout cas, une fois que le CSS et le HTML sont compressés, tu n'as qu'à coller ça dans un message et ça marchera en théorie sans problèmes. En théorie (et on sait que la théorie est fourbe).
    Murania
    Murania
    FémininAge : 27Messages : 85

    Mer 4 Mar 2015 - 8:11

    Merci de ta réponse =)



    Comment passer d'une fiche pub en i-frame à du html "normal" ? AlNpDComment passer d'une fiche pub en i-frame à du html "normal" ? Uvygk
    Onyx
    Onyx
    FémininAge : 30Messages : 3350

    Mar 17 Mar 2015 - 2:56

    Salut!

    Est-ce que le problème est résolu? N'oublie pas l'icône "terminé" si c'est le cas Wink



    Murania
    Murania
    FémininAge : 27Messages : 85

    Jeu 19 Mar 2015 - 10:05

    J'essaye ce week end :s



    Comment passer d'une fiche pub en i-frame à du html "normal" ? AlNpDComment passer d'une fiche pub en i-frame à du html "normal" ? Uvygk
    Contenu sponsorisé


      La date/heure actuelle est Ven 22 Nov 2024 - 21:48